Prakash","submitted_at":"2018-12-24T21:55:34Z","abstract_excerpt":"The influence of thermal fluctuations on fermion pairing is investigated using a semiclassical treatment of fluctuations. When the average pairing gaps along with those differing by one standard deviation are used, the characteristic discontinuity of the specific heat at the critical temperature $T_c$ in the BCS formalism with its most probable gap becomes smooth. This indicates the suppression of a second order phase transition as experimentally observed in nano-particles and several nuclei.
